Since the mid- 1990s, more than 20,000 migrants have died in the Mediterranean attempting to reach Europe. Boats have gone adrift, sinking under the eyes of coast guard ships, surveillance patrols of Frontex and sometimes military buildings. In July 2012, a Euro-African activist coalition called "Boats 4 People" chartered a boat for a solidarity action in order to monitor the border and denounce those responsible for this situation. Activists, lawyers and journalists were on board to sail the migration route the opposite way it is usually crossed by boat-people. This film shares the extraordinary action taken by activists from Africa and Europe - raising awareness, mobilizing public opinion and continuing the struggle for the rights of boat-people.
